Output 8968273aa069d56c372349c77df499b9852736c45d621c27a5cf373cfb3de2cf:4

value
5362427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ada99108db537ffeb4dcbdee40c523bc52c4edc OP_EQUAL
address
3FoorXxhczpWE6H6NLnEMEhkFYJBB6AztF
transaction
8968273aa069d56c372349c77df499b9852736c45d621c27a5cf373cfb3de2cf
spent
true